Hardware

Lights

Top: Lights
1
Num lock light
2
Caps lock light
3
Mute light
4
Wireless device light
(available on select models)
5
Battery light
6
IDE (Integrated Drive
Electronics) drive light
7
Power/standby light
2–6
On (green): Num lock or the internal
keypad is on.
On (green): Caps lock is on.
On (orange): Volume is muted.
On: The wireless device button is
turned on and an integrated wireless
device is hardware enabled.
On: The notebook is receiving
adequate external power.
On orange: A battery pack is
charging.
On green: A battery pack is fully
charged.
Flashing: A battery pack is
malfunctioning and may need to be
replaced.
On: The internal hard drive or optical
drive is being accessed.
On: Notebook is turned on.
Flashing: Notebook is in Standby.
